Meet the WoodyVault — a dedicated, print-in-place carousel enclosure for Stabilo Woody crayons. Designed with a short base and a tall lid, this layout ensures that even after heavy sharpening, the stubs remain easily accessible without getting lost at the bottom of a dark tube. The exterior features a chunky, wavy grip suited for small hands, while a heavy-duty threaded mechanism locks everything safely inside.
Both parts are designed to print without supports. The lid sits flat on its top face with the female threads pointing upward. For optimal thread engagement, ensure your printer is well-calibrated; a 0.2 mm layer height works best for smooth screwing action. If you want the pens to be held tightly against the lid when closed, glue a thin disc of foam inside the roof of the lid.

WoodyVault is a rugged, deeply textured enclosure designed specifically for Stabilo Woody 3-in-1 crayons. It stores 10 crayons in a radial fluted core, offering instant side-access when open while fully enclosing them when locked. The case features an integrated center pocket precisely sized for the official sharpener, complete with finger grooves for easy removal. A concealed internal bayonet track provides a sturdy twist-and-click lock, keeping everything completely contained while maintaining a clean, uninterrupted wavy exterior. Features Fluted Core: Supports the crayons along their entire length internally while remaining open on the outside for a quick sideways tilt out. Concealed Lock: Chunky 6mm bayonet pins drop into an internal roof-track inside the lid, giving a satisfying locking click with no visible tracks on the outside. Sharpener Bay: Dedicated top-center drop-in pocket (33.5 x 23.5 x 39mm) keeps the sharpener secure and accessible. Wavy Grip: The outer shell uses a continuous star-profile extrusion for serious grip during the twist lock.
A thick-walled, two-part protective enclosure dimensioned specifically for the SanDisk Cruzer Blade. The assembly consists of a main retaining shell and a sliding captive lid. Fitment: Internal cavity measures 42.3 x 18.4 x 8.0 mm (allowing 0.5 mm clearance around the drive). Retention: Dual 0.4 mm internal Z-axis ribs provide friction fit against the drive housing. A solid rear wall prevents push-through. Mechanism: The left-side lid operates on dual 1.5 mm Y-axis rail grooves, featuring spherical detents at both ends of travel for locked open and closed states. Construction: 2.5 mm exterior walls in all directions for rigid PETG FDM printing. The top face includes a 1 mm recess for labelling and a subtracted diagonal chevron pattern.
Plain utility box built to an exact 52.5mm by 89.9mm footprint, standing 14mm tall. Sized for custom internal layouts or dropping in an existing block of components. Measurements to check: Outer Profile: 52.5mm x 89.9mm Overall Height: 14mm Inner Cavity: 49.5mm x 86.9mm Usable Depth: 12.5mm (1.5mm thick floor) Walls are 1.5mm thick all around. If the item you are putting in here is exactly 49.5mm wide, it will be a friction fit; you may want to scale up slightly if it needs drop-in clearance.
